Top 5 Cat Games in the US: Q2 2022 Performance
Explore the performance trends of the top 5 cat games in the United States during Q2 2022, including downloads, revenue, and active users.
In Q2 2022, the top 5 cat games on a unified platform in the United States demonstrated varied trends in we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. Here's a closer look at each game's performance:
My Talking Tom 2 from Outfit7 Limited saw a steady decline in weekly revenue, starting from approximately $20K at the end of March to about $11.5K by late June. Weekly downloads also decreased from around 134K to 105K in the same period. Active users remained relatively stable, fluctuating around 900K to 960K throughout the quarter.
My Talking Angela 2, also by Outfit7 Limited, experienced a downward trend in weekly revenue, beginning at roughly $25.7K in late March and ending at around $18.9K by the end of June. Weekly downloads showed a similar pattern, starting at approximately 103K and rising to around 115K by the end of the quarter. Active users increased steadily from about 362K to over 410K.
My Talking Tom Friends displayed a consistent decline in weekly revenue, beginning at about $13.2K in late March and ending at approximately $12.5K by the end of June. Weekly downloads fluctuated, starting at roughly 106K, dropping to around 78K in late April, and then rising to approximately 97K by the end of June. Active users remained stable, hovering around 920K to over 1M throughout the quarter.
Cat Escape! from Sunday.gg saw minimal weekly revenue, fluctuating between $70 and $210 throughout the quarter. Weekly downloads showed significant variability, starting at around 60.5K, peaking at 127K in mid-April, and ending at approximately 96K. Active users followed a similar pattern, starting at around 197K, peaking at over 300K in mid-April, and ending at approximately 259K by the end of June.
Finally, Cats & Soup by hidea experienced a decline in weekly revenue from about $93.2K at the end of March to roughly $38.3K in mid-June before rebounding to approximately $74.2K by the end of June. Weekly downloads remained relatively stable, fluctuating between 59K and 73K. Active users remained consistent, hovering around 141K to 171K throughout the quarter.
